Ukrainian cruise liner unexpectedly deflects from course, heading for Russia's Rostov

Ukraine’s General Vatutin river-sea-type cruise liner has not entered the final destination port on its Kyiv-Odesa cruise and is now heading for Russia's Rostov, according to the Odesa-based Dumskaya newspaper.

!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!! UAA1 !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!

On June 1, it left Kyiv for the so-called "hot tour" cruise. Having skipped the Odesa sea port, the vessel moved from Kherson to Izmail, and then made a jump to Vilkove, Dumskaya wrote.

Yesterday, at 05:00 Kyiv time, the ship departed from Vylkove and suddenly headed toward Russian-occupied Crimea in an apparently unauthorized move.

After lying at anchor overnight off the southern coast of the occupied peninsula, the cruise liner this morning continued moving along its renegade course.

The Ukrainian Navigation Register says the owner of the liner is Breeze Cruise Lines Limited, home port Kherson.

Chervona Ruta cruise travel operator told Dumskaya that the company has no information on the vessel’s movement.
